One of the advantages of PbP play is the ability to roleplay your character's inaction. Describe the sullen looks as the other characters take charge of the diplomacy. Describe the boredom as other characters climb the cavern wall to retrieve the embedded jewel. It helps develop the character and story, and it serves as a functional placeholder post so everyone knows you (the player) are still engaged even if your PC can't really contribute right now.

No, you just have to see it when you hex it, and it has to be within 30', though it doesn't have to remain there. There's no language about the effect ending if it moves out of sight or out of range after.

Evil Eye (Su) wrote:
The witch can cause doubt to creep into the mind of a foe within 30 feet that she can see. The target takes a –2 penalty on one of the following (witch's choice): AC, ability checks, attack rolls, saving throws, or skill checks. This hex lasts for a number of rounds equal to 3 + the witch's Intelligence modifier. A Will save reduces this to just 1 round. This is a mind-affecting effect. At 8th level the penalty increases to –4.

Here is the actual wording

Incorporeal wrote:
An incorporeal creature can enter or pass through solid objects, but must remain adjacent to the object’s exterior, and so cannot pass entirely through an object whose space is larger than its own. It can sense the presence of creatures or objects within a square adjacent to its current location, but enemies have total concealment (50% miss chance) from an incorporeal creature that is inside an object. In order to see beyond the object it is in and attack normally, the incorporeal creature must emerge. An incorporeal creature inside an object has total cover, but when it attacks a creature outside the object it only has cover, so a creature outside with a readied action could strike at it as it attacks. An incorporeal creature cannot pass through a force effect.
